Understanding Canine Reproduction
Canine reproduction is a fascinating cycle. Dogs, like many other mammals, reproduce biologically. Female dogs, known as bitches, experience a estrus cycle where they are receptive to mating. During this time, hormones shift, causing physical and behavioral symptoms. Males, known as dogs, will seek out females in heat, engaging in courtship rituals and ultimately attempting to mate.
If successful, fertilization occurs, leading to a pregnancy that lasts approximately 63 days. During this period, the mother-to-be undergoes significant physical changes. Ultimately, she will give birth a litter of puppies, marking the completion of the canine reproduction process.
Ethical Pet Breeding Practices
Responsible pet breeding is a committment to producing healthy and happy animals. It requires careful consideration at every step of the process, from selecting suitable breeding pairs to providing excellent care for the puppies after they are born.
A responsible breeder will endeavor to understand the breed standards and health concerns get more info associated with the specific breed they are raising. They will also conduct genetic testing to avoid the risk of passing on hereditary diseases.
It's important to remember that breeding pets is a major responsibility and should not be considered lightly.
